April Fools' Hoax
On April 1, 2007, Juraj Šimlovič pulled an April Fools' hoax on the official web-page of the project. He claimed that Microsoft was going to acquire all TED Notepad sources and copyrights for $701.556, which was the current size of the source code (in bytes). The author would no longer hold the right to develop and further distribute the program or its portions.
According to the report, which was added later to the same site, the hoax lowered visit count and visit-to-download rate.
